Based on a Select widget update a second Select widget, then how to link the latter to a (reactive) plot?

I have a question, bear with me @ahuang11:
This is very close to what I am looking for, but is there any way to also have the behaviour in my initial example, that is to have the plot already present before any selection, with a predefined colormap?